The Essays is thus much more than a book. It is a centuries-long conversation between Montaigne and all those who have got to know him: a conversation which changes through history, while starting out afresh almost every time with that cry of ‘How did he know all that about me?’ Mostly it remains a two-person encounter between writer and reader.
How to Live: A Life of Montaigne in one question and twenty attempts at an answer
